Subject: [PATCH] core: link: add --no-warn-rwx-segments
|
||||
|
||||
Signed-off-by: Anton Antonov <Anton.Antonov@arm.com>
|
||||
Upstream-Status: Backport [https://github.com/OP-TEE/optee_os/pull/5474]
|
||||
|
||||
binutils ld.bfd generates one RWX LOAD segment by merging several sections
|
||||
with mixed R/W/X attributes (.text, .rodata, .data). After version 2.38 it
|
||||
also warns by default when that happens [1], which breaks the build due to
|
||||
--fatal-warnings. The RWX segment is not a problem for the TEE core, since
|
||||
that information is not used to set memory permissions. Therefore, silence
|
||||
the warning.
